Dr. Stanley CW Salvary, a beloved husband, father, professor, and cherished member of the community, passed away peacefully at his home in Sunrise, Florida on November 18, 2023.
He was a loving husband to his wife Veronica for 65 years, their bond was a testament to the power of love and unity even through life's challenges. He found great joy in being a father to his five daughters, Sharlene, Susan, Lisa, Roxanne, and Keisha, and being a grandfather to four wonderful grandchildren. He enjoyed playing the piano and listening to steel pan music.
Born in Trinidad on November 21, 1937, Dr. Salvary had a passion for education that shaped his entire life. Driven by his commitment to excellence, he obtained a Doctorate in education and became an esteemed figure within the accounting field for his teaching, research and global presentations. He dedicated himself to learning and inspiring others to pursue knowledge.
In addition to being survived by his wife, Veronica and daughters he is survived by his brother Alexander Salvary; his son-in-law Frank Petrolo; his grandchildren: Alexandra Petrolo, Matthew Petrolo, Jay Skilnick, and Acadia Skilnick, as well as Isaiah Lynch and his in-laws Philomena Lakhan, Theresa DeSouza, Julie DeFreitas (deceased), Andrew Rodriguez, Joseph Rodriguez (deceased), John Rodriguez, and Michael Rodriguez.
